How Does the Power Source Impact Value in a Pole Hedge Trimmer?

  • Electric (Corded): Electric corded pole hedge trimmers are ideal for users who have access to a power outlet and prefer consistent power without the need for battery management. They typically offer unlimited runtime, making them suitable for extended trimming sessions, but they can be limited by the length of the power cord.
  • Electric (Cordless): Cordless electric pole hedge trimmers provide the convenience of mobility without the hassle of cords, allowing users to move freely around their yard. However, their value can be affected by battery life and charging time, which can restrict usage during larger projects if not managed properly.
  • Gas-Powered: Gas-powered pole hedge trimmers are known for their power and ability to handle tougher jobs, making them a favorite among professionals and those with large properties. While they offer excellent performance and longer run times than battery-operated models, they require more maintenance and can be heavier and noisier to operate.
  • Hybrid Models: Hybrid pole hedge trimmers combine both gas and electric features, providing the flexibility of using either power source based on the task at hand. This versatility can enhance their value for users who need both the power of gas and the convenience of electric, but they may come at a higher price point and can be more complex to maintain.

What Maintenance Practices Maximize the Value of Your Pole Hedge Trimmer?

To maximize the value of your pole hedge trimmer, consider the following maintenance practices:

  • Regular Cleaning: Keeping the blades and body of the trimmer clean helps prevent corrosion and ensures optimal performance.
  • Blade Sharpening: Regularly sharpening the blades maintains cutting efficiency and reduces the strain on the motor.
  • Lubrication: Applying lubricant to moving parts reduces friction and wear, extending the lifespan of the trimmer.
  • Checking Electrical Components: For electric trimmers, regularly inspect the cord and connections to prevent electrical faults and ensure safety.
  • Storage Practices: Properly storing your trimmer in a dry place during off-seasons prevents damage from moisture and prolongs equipment life.

Regular cleaning involves wiping down the blades and body after each use, especially if you’ve trimmed sticky or sap-producing plants. This helps prevent the buildup of debris that can hinder performance.

Blade sharpening should be done at least once a season or more frequently if you’ve been using the trimmer heavily. Dull blades can lead to tearing rather than cutting, which can harm your plants and require more effort to trim.

Lubrication should focus on pivot points and gears; using the manufacturer-recommended oil can significantly reduce wear and tear. This simple step can help maintain smooth operation and increase the durability of your tool.

Checking electrical components includes inspecting for frayed cords or loose connections, which can be safety hazards. Ensuring these components are in good condition helps avoid unexpected breakdowns during use.

Proper storage practices involve cleaning the trimmer before storage and keeping it in a dry, temperature-controlled environment. This prevents rust and damage from humidity and ensures the tool is ready for use when needed.
